About J.H.M. (Julius) März, PhD Student
Introduction
I am a PhD-candidate at the department of Child and Adolescence Psychiatry/Psychology at Erasmus MC Rotterdam. I obtained my Psychology Research Master´s degree at the University of Amsterdam, with a specialization in Clinical and Social Psychology. The focus of my current research is the usage of Ecological Momentary Assessment data to evaluate and improve interventions that target the negative effects of daily life stress on mental health. Furthermore research interests include the rise of science skepticism, as well as early detection of affective disorders and psychosis.
